
A muscle cramp is a sudden and involuntary contraction of one or more muscles, often causing intense pain and discomfort. During a cramp, the affected muscle(s) tighten up and may twitch or jerk uncontrollably. This can happen due to various reasons such as dehydration, electrolyte imbalances, muscle fatigue, or nerve irritation. The pain from a cramp can range from mild to excruciating and may last from a few seconds to several minutes. In some cases, the muscle may remain sore or tender even after the cramp has subsided. Understanding what happens during a cramp can help individuals take preventive measures and manage their symptoms effectively.

Muscle Contraction: Involuntary tightening of muscles, often in the legs, causing pain and discomfort
Muscle contraction during a cramp involves an involuntary tightening of muscles, often in the legs, leading to pain and discomfort. This process is typically caused by an imbalance in the levels of electrolytes, such as sodium, potassium, and magnesium, which are essential for proper muscle function. When these electrolyte levels are disrupted, it can lead to hyperexcitability of the muscle fibers, resulting in uncontrollable contractions.
One unique aspect of muscle contraction during a cramp is the role of the neuromuscular junction. This is the point where motor neurons from the spinal cord connect with muscle fibers to initiate contraction. In the case of a cramp, this junction becomes overactive, firing signals to the muscle fibers at an increased rate. This overstimulation causes the muscle fibers to contract forcefully and involuntarily, leading to the characteristic pain and discomfort associated with cramps.
Another important factor in muscle contraction during a cramp is the state of hydration and electrolyte balance in the body. Dehydration can lead to a decrease in the volume of blood plasma, which in turn can cause a drop in blood pressure. This can result in a reduction of blood flow to the muscles, leading to a decrease in oxygen and nutrient delivery. As a result, the muscles may become more susceptible to cramping due to fatigue and decreased ability to function properly.
In terms of practical tips, maintaining proper hydration and electrolyte balance is crucial in preventing muscle cramps. This can be achieved by drinking plenty of water and consuming foods rich in electrolytes, such as bananas, spinach, and nuts. Additionally, stretching and warming up before physical activity can help to prevent muscle cramps by increasing blood flow and flexibility in the muscles.
In conclusion, muscle contraction during a cramp is a complex process involving an involuntary tightening of muscles due to electrolyte imbalances and overstimulation of the neuromuscular junction. By understanding these underlying mechanisms and taking steps to maintain proper hydration and electrolyte balance, individuals can reduce their risk of experiencing painful and debilitating muscle cramps.

Causes: Dehydration, electrolyte imbalances, muscle fatigue, or nerve issues can trigger muscle cramps
Dehydration is a common cause of muscle cramps, particularly in individuals who engage in strenuous physical activity or are exposed to high temperatures. When the body loses too much water, it can lead to an imbalance in electrolytes, which are essential minerals that help regulate muscle function. This imbalance can cause muscles to contract involuntarily, resulting in painful cramps. To prevent dehydration-related cramps, it is important to drink plenty of water throughout the day, especially during and after exercise.
Electrolyte imbalances can also occur due to factors such as excessive sweating, vomiting, or diarrhea. In these cases, the body may lose important minerals like sodium, potassium, and magnesium, which play a crucial role in muscle function. Replenishing these electrolytes through diet or supplements can help prevent muscle cramps. For example, consuming foods rich in potassium, such as bananas or spinach, can help maintain proper electrolyte balance.
Muscle fatigue is another common cause of muscle cramps. When muscles are overworked or not given enough time to recover, they can become more susceptible to involuntary contractions. This is often seen in athletes who push themselves too hard during training or competition. To prevent muscle fatigue-related cramps, it is important to practice proper training techniques, including gradual progression of intensity and adequate rest periods.
Nerve issues can also contribute to muscle cramps. Conditions such as peripheral neuropathy or sciatica can cause damage to the nerves that control muscle function, leading to involuntary contractions. In these cases, addressing the underlying nerve condition is essential for preventing muscle cramps. This may involve medication, physical therapy, or other treatments as recommended by a healthcare professional.
In conclusion, muscle cramps can be caused by a variety of factors, including dehydration, electrolyte imbalances, muscle fatigue, and nerve issues. By understanding these causes and taking appropriate preventive measures, individuals can reduce their risk of experiencing painful muscle cramps.

Symptoms: Sudden, sharp pain, muscle stiffness, and visible muscle spasms are common symptoms
Sudden, sharp pain, muscle stiffness, and visible muscle spasms are hallmark symptoms of a muscle cramp. These symptoms typically arise without warning and can be quite debilitating, causing the affected muscle to contract involuntarily and remain in a state of contraction. The pain associated with a cramp can range from mild discomfort to excruciating agony, depending on the severity and duration of the cramp.
Muscle stiffness accompanies the pain, making it difficult to move the affected muscle or joint. This stiffness can persist even after the initial pain has subsided, leading to a reduced range of motion and potential discomfort during movement. Visible muscle spasms may also occur, where the muscle twitches or jerks uncontrollably. These spasms can be particularly alarming, as they are a clear indication of the muscle's distress.
Cramps can affect any muscle in the body, but they are most common in the legs, particularly in the calf muscles. They often occur during physical activity, such as exercise or sports, but can also happen at rest, especially during sleep. The duration of a cramp can vary, with some lasting only a few seconds while others persist for several minutes. In severe cases, cramps can recur frequently, leading to chronic pain and discomfort.
There are several potential causes of muscle cramps, including dehydration, electrolyte imbalances, muscle fatigue, and certain medical conditions. Dehydration is a common cause, as it can lead to a decrease in the body's fluid levels, causing the muscles to become more susceptible to cramping. Electrolyte imbalances, particularly low levels of potassium, calcium, or magnesium, can also contribute to muscle cramps, as these minerals play a crucial role in muscle function.
Muscle fatigue is another common cause of cramps, as overworked muscles are more likely to experience involuntary contractions. Certain medical conditions, such as peripheral artery disease, diabetes, and thyroid disorders, can also increase the risk of muscle cramps. In some cases, cramps may be a side effect of certain medications, such as diuretics or statins.
To prevent muscle cramps, it is essential to stay hydrated, maintain a balanced diet rich in electrolytes, and avoid overexertion during physical activity. Stretching and warming up before exercise can also help to reduce the risk of cramps. If cramps do occur, gentle stretching and massage of the affected muscle can help to alleviate the pain and stiffness. In severe or persistent cases, medical attention may be necessary to determine the underlying cause and appropriate treatment.

Duration: Cramps can last from a few seconds to several minutes, depending on the severity
Cramps can be a sudden and intense experience, often catching individuals off guard. The duration of a cramp can vary significantly, ranging from a fleeting few seconds to a prolonged several minutes. This variation is largely dependent on the severity of the cramp and the underlying cause. For instance, a minor muscle cramp might resolve quickly with minimal intervention, while a more severe cramp, such as those experienced during menstruation or due to a medical condition, might persist for a longer period.
Understanding the duration of cramps is crucial for effective management and treatment. Short-lived cramps might be managed with simple home remedies, such as stretching or applying heat. However, longer-lasting cramps may require more targeted interventions, including medication or medical attention. It's important to note that while some cramps are benign and self-limiting, others can be indicative of a more serious underlying condition, such as a neurological disorder or a vascular issue.
In the context of menstrual cramps, the duration can be influenced by various factors, including the individual's overall health, hormonal balance, and the presence of any gynecological conditions. Menstrual cramps typically last for a few days, coinciding with the menstrual period. However, in some cases, they can extend beyond this timeframe, indicating a need for further medical evaluation.
Athletes and individuals engaged in strenuous physical activity are also prone to experiencing cramps, particularly in the muscles of the legs and feet. These cramps can be brief but intense, often occurring during or immediately after exercise. Proper hydration, electrolyte balance, and warm-up routines can help mitigate the duration and severity of these exercise-induced cramps.
In summary, the duration of cramps is a critical aspect of their management and can vary widely based on the underlying cause and severity. Recognizing the patterns and duration of cramps can help individuals seek appropriate treatment and, in some cases, prevent more serious health issues.

Relief Methods: Stretching, massaging, applying heat or cold, and staying hydrated can help alleviate cramps
Stretching is a fundamental method for alleviating muscle cramps. It works by elongating the muscle fibers, which can help to relieve the tension and reduce the cramp's intensity. For example, if you experience a calf cramp, gently stretching the calf muscle by pulling your toes towards your shin can provide immediate relief. It's important to stretch slowly and hold the stretch for about 30 seconds to allow the muscle to relax fully.
Massaging the affected area can also be highly effective in relieving cramps. Massage increases blood flow to the muscle, which can help to reduce inflammation and promote relaxation. Using a foam roller or a massage ball can be particularly helpful for targeting specific areas and applying consistent pressure. For instance, if you have a cramp in your thigh, rolling the foam roller over the affected area while applying gentle pressure can help to ease the discomfort.
Applying heat or cold to the cramped muscle can provide additional relief. Heat therapy, such as using a heating pad or taking a warm bath, can help to relax the muscle and improve blood flow. On the other hand, cold therapy, like applying an ice pack wrapped in a towel, can help to numb the pain and reduce inflammation. It's generally recommended to use heat for muscle cramps, as it tends to be more effective in promoting relaxation and relief.
Staying hydrated is crucial for preventing and alleviating muscle cramps. Dehydration can lead to an imbalance in electrolytes, which are essential for proper muscle function. Drinking plenty of water throughout the day can help to maintain electrolyte balance and reduce the risk of cramps. Additionally, consuming foods rich in electrolytes, such as bananas, avocados, and leafy greens, can also be beneficial in supporting muscle health and preventing cramps.
